TP钱包中的合约地址与收款地址之辨析:从故障排查到量子安全与跨链交易的全景探讨

引言:在数字资产世界里,TP钱包等非托管钱包往往既有普通账户(EOA)也可能以合约形态存在。本文以“合约地址”与“收款地址”的关系为线索,系统性讨论它们在实际使用中的差异、潜在故障、以及对DApp、市场与安全的影响,涵盖故障排查、DApp历史、专业预测分析、市场发展、抗量子密码学和货币交换等维度。

1. 基本概念与区别

在大多数区块链网络中,地址是唯一的标识符,用于定位账户或合约。地址可以对应两类主体:外部拥有账户(EOA),由私钥控制;以及合约账户,包含可执行代码。钱包的“收款地址”通常指交易目标地址,可以是EOA或合约地址。另一方面,“合约地址”是代码所在的地址,通常用于触发合约的函数、读取状态或调用资产管理逻辑。两者本质上不同,但在某些场景下收款地址也可能是一个合约地址。若钱包本身实现为智能钱包(智能合约钱包),那么钱包地址就是一个合约地址;此时“钱包地址”和“收款地址”并不冲突,它们可能相同也可能不同,取决于交易对象。

2. 合约地址何时充当收款对象

- ETH/主币转账到合约地址,触发 receive/fallback;取决于合约是否可接收。若合约没有 payable 的函数,交易可能失败。

- 代币转账(如 ERC-20)向合约地址时,常规转账会由代币合约记录收款账户余额;如果合约未实现代币接收钩子,资金进入合约地址后对外不可用,容易造成丢失;部分代币采用回调机制,如 ERC-677、ERC-223、ERC-777,或自定义的 onTokenReceived 逻辑,才会在收款后触发逻辑。

- 实操建议:在需要向合约交互前,了解对方合约的接收规则,尽量通过合约提供的正常界面完成操作;对个人存放资产的合约账户,务必具备“提取/赎回”能力;避免将大额资产长期存放在无自我控制的合约中。

3. 故障排查(排错清单)

- 核对网络与地址:确保网络/链ID一致;检查地址校验(如 EIP-55 校验)。

- 余额与手续费:确保有足够的主币支付 gas;若是调用合约,需考虑 gas 限额、价格和可能的执行成本。

- 地址类型与兼容性:目标地址是普通地址还是合约地址?若是代币转账,所用代币合约规则是否支持向该地址转入;若是跨链转移,确认网关/桥的状态。

- 交易可执行性与回执:查看区块链浏览器的交易状态、日志事件;确认是否进入回执阶段,是否触发了失败原因(如 revert、不足 gas、权限不足等)。

- 观察钩子与回调:如涉及代币回调、onTokenReceived 等,确认目标合约是否实现,是否已授权,是否需要允许回退逻辑。

- 审查时间窗与风控:某些交易可能受限于防重复、风控策略,需检查交易是否被平台策略阻断或推迟。

4. DApp历史

- 早期阶段:钱包主要作为转账工具,DApp 依赖中心化接口,用户体验较差。

- 演进阶段:引入直接在钱包内署理的 DApp 浏览器、网页或嵌入式浏览器,用户可以在同一界面查看资产、参与 DeFi、借贷、质押等。

- 发展阶段:智能钱包兴起,公链上的合约钱包将私钥托管在智能合约中,提升安全性与可控性,同时带来新的交互模式(授权、签名聚合、Gas 费代付等)。

- 现状与趋势:跨链、L2、零知识证明等新技术叠加,使 DApp 的调用成本下降、体验更好。钱包提供商在保障隐私、提升 UX、兼容多链方面继续竞争。

5. 专业预测分析

- 用户增长与普及:更多普通用户将通过简化的智能钱包、DeFi 入门模板进入生态。

- 安全性与合规:量化风险管理、审计与白盒测试成为常态;KYC/合规压力驱动钱包服务提供更多合规工具。

- 跨链与互操作性:跨链协议、跨链钱包和跨链资产将成为主流。钱包将成为跨链网关的核心。

- 费用与性能:高性能 L2、分片、乐观与零知识汇聚将降低交易成本,提升吞吐。

- 验证与密钥管理:多因素签名、分片密钥、分层授权将成为常态,提升资金安全。

6. 高效能市场发展

- 基础设施升级:L2、Rollup、数据可用性层改善扩展性,降低成本。

- 市场结构改革:做市商、流动性挖掘、聚合器等形成更高效的流动性网络。

- 用户体验优化:无缝签名、无感支付、自动 gas 调整,降低用户进入壁垒。

- 风险管理:更多的风控工具、合规检查和教育培训,促进健康发展。

7. 抗量子密码学

- 风险概览:量子计算对当前椭圆曲线签名和哈希函数的潜在威胁,催生对 PQC 的研究与迁移前瞻。

- 方向与实践:采用 lattice-based、hash-based、multivariate 等后量子密码算法;构建版本可升级的签名方案、分层密钥管理、后向兼容策略。

- 行业准备:主流公链与钱包厂商开始在设计阶段考虑 PQC 的兼容性与升级路径,强调渐进迁移、密钥轮换与审计。

8. 货币交换

- 跨链交易:原生跨链桥、去中心化跨链交换协议的兴起,提升不同链资产流动性。

- 去中心化交易所与聚合器:DEX 的流动性、交易深度及滑点控制变得更加重要。

- 安全性与成本权衡:在降低成本的同时必须加强对资金安全的保障,尽量选择信誉良好的跨链方案。

总结

- 核心要点是:合约地址与收款地址有本质区别,但在智能钱包场景下一些情况会重叠。务必要理解目标地址的类型、信任边界,以及所使用代币或合约的规则。故障排查应从链、地址、余额、合约特性等维度入手。DApp 的历史表明钱包生态正在不断演化,未来的 PQC、跨链、L2 等趋势将推动更高的性能与安全性。

作者:风铃的笔记发布时间:2025-10-10 16:19:52

评论

NovaSage

这篇文章把合约地址和收款地址的关系讲清楚了,实用性很强。

风铃君

故障排查部分非常贴近实战,特别是网络与地址校验的要点。

CryptoWanderer

对DApp历史和未来趋势的分析很有洞见,值得收藏。

ArcLight

关于抗量子密码学的讨论让我看到行业的准备方向,干货多。

绿洲之狐

货币交换和跨链互操作性的讨论给了我新的研究方向。

相关阅读